As suggested by VDesmedT, Netlimiter is a great tool. I used it some years ago to not to claim our full corporate internet connection during working hours while downloading big ISO's.
But I would suggest a dedicated box that was build exactly for that purpose, like this one.
It is a standalone appliance (or virtual machine) where you can simulate a WAN line with many aspects like:
There are more tools like that out there (search WAN emulator
at your favorite search engine) but that one looks promissing, even if I never used it before but only a similar, commercial appliance.
